My Classroom Layout
Paper Trays/Extra Supplies
     I put it by the teacher desk, since this area is not the focus of the class and it is easily accessible.
Information Board
     It will be used to update my students on class and school events. Placed by the door and trays, so that it is accessible, but not the focus of the class.
Main Bulletin Board
     I put it up by the dry erase board so it can be used for class discussions. I want this bulletin board to be interactive and the area allows room for 3D displays.
TV/VCR
     I placed it hanging in this particular corner for ease of viewing.
Class Library
     I put short bookshelfs in front (below) the windows. It makes use of the otherwise useless area and allows place for plants and displays.
Student Computers
     I placed them in the corner at an angle so it can be seen by the teacher at her desk and at the front of the room.
Media Supplies
     I put them near the computer for ease of access.
Teacher Work Table
     This is setup at the front of the room to prevent me from having to get materials at my desk and getting distracted. All the materials will be set up and accessible for the teacher.
Class Desk Setup
    I set it up similar to the cluster setup, but modified it to allow all students to be able to see the board and the TV. The students will be alternated by a Boy/Girl pattern and I hope to have one anchor at each table to help keep the group focused. This setup encourages group activities and unity. I will switch the sudents around to encourage students to work with different students.
Teacher's Desk & Computer
    I put it in the corner of the room to prevent me from being distracted by the computer or other work at my desk. It also presents student/teacher separation and the "sage on the stage" mentality.
